Frequently Asked Questions

AP Biology covers eight major units: chemistry of life, cell structure and function, cellular transport, cell communication and division, heredity, gene expression and regulation, natural selection, and ecology. The exam tests your understanding of both foundational concepts and how they apply to real-world biological systems. Most students find the breadth of content challenging, which is why many benefit from personalized instruction to focus on their specific weak areas.

The AP Biology exam consists of 60 multiple-choice questions (50% of your score) and 6 free-response questions (50% of your score), with a total testing time of 3 hours. The multiple-choice section tests recall and application of concepts, while free-response questions require you to explain processes, analyze data, and defend scientific claims.
